What Makes It Different
Most AR tools force a trade-off: native apps look great but need a download, while WebAR is instant but rough. Scenery gives you both – native-app fidelity and performance, shared instantly with no app install.
- Quality without friction. Best-in-class tracking, people and object occlusion, and high visual fidelity, delivered through App Clips so there's nothing to download. (Think "WebAR, but good.")
- Build once, deploy everywhere. Author on Mac and iPad, then ship to mobile and Apple Vision Pro from the same project.
- Learnable in a day. A human-centric interface that follows Apple's design guidelines – quick to pick up, masterable in weeks rather than months.
- Contextual and multi-sensory. Content embedded in real surroundings, with spatial audio and custom haptics for genuine immersion – not AR as a gimmick.
- No-code to low-code. A no-code event system for most work, with JavaScript scripting and custom shaders when you want to go deeper.
